What are the principles of the agile methods

Assignment Help Software Engineering
Reference no: EM132992316

ITAP2013 Software Engineering

Activity of Lesson - 5

Review Questions

1. What are the principles of the agile methods? Briefly explain each.

2. What are the problems with Agile methods?

3. Compare plan-based and agile methods

4. Explain the Extreme programming

5. What is a story?Explain with examples

6. What is the refactoring?Explain with examples.

Practice Problems

P.5.1. Explain how the principles underlying agile methods lead to the accelerated development and deployment of software.

P.5.2. When would you recommend against the use of an agile method for developing a software system?

P.5.3. Extreme programming expresses user requirements as stories, with each story written on a card. Discuss the advantages and disadvantages of this approach to requirements description.

P.5.4. Suggest four reasons why the productivity rate of programmers working as a pair might be more than half that of two programmers working individually.

P.5.5. It has been suggested that one of the problems of having a user closely involved with a software development team is that they ‘go native'. That is, they adopt the outlook of the development team and lose sight of the needs of their user colleagues. Suggest three ways how you might avoid this problem and discuss the advantages and disadvantages of each approach.

Attachment:- Week 5 Tutorial.rar

Reference no: EM132992316

Questions Cloud

Determine the amount the organization will raise : Costs of the necessary permits, signs, and so forth are $500. Determine the amount the organization will raise if it sells 5,400 newspapers.
Determine the amount the city will pay : The patient will pay $5 of this amount, with the city paying the balance ($22). Determine the amount the city will pay if the hospital has 10,000 patient visits
Determine the break-even price per ticket : Determine the break-even price per ticket. How much will the association lose if this price is charged and only 2,700 tickets are sold?
Determine the amount college must obtain from other sources : Determine the amount the college must obtain from other sources. Collings College has annual fixed operating costs of $12,000,000.
What are the principles of the agile methods : What are the principles of the agile methods - Explain how the principles underlying agile methods lead to the accelerated development and deployment of softwar
Provide journal entries for recognition of the transaction : Provide journal entries for recognition of this transaction. On july 01, 2020 BWSC provided certain services to a preferred customer in exchange for a long-term
Compute How much is left for after all taxes are paid : Find How much is left for you after all taxes are paid? You are a shareholder in a corporation. The corporation earns $7 per share before taxes.
What are the problems with agile methods : What are the problems with Agile methods and Explain how the principles underlying agile methods lead to the accelerated development and deployment of software
What is the appropriate valuation technique to measure asset : What is the appropriate valuation technique to measure the asset? Tom Parish is the owner of Eminent Furniture, a private company based in Western Australia

Reviews

Write a Review

Software Engineering Questions & Answers

  Find a test input that does not reach the mutant

Briefly discuss the notion of Class Integration Test Order (CITO) in Integration Testing.

  Quality building supply qbs has proposed a project to

quality building supply qbs has proposed a project to develop a business system.the project team has gathered the

  Describe the importance of integration testing

Describe the importance of integration testing. Provide example test cases that would be included in the integration test for your GUI application.

  Create a domain model class diagram for the rmo

Using Microsoft Visio or an open source alternative such as Dia, create a domain model class diagram for the RMO CSMS marketing subsystem. Note: The graphically depicted solution is not included in the required page length

  Describe challenge of cost estimation for software projects

Describe the challenges of cost estimation for software development projects where requirements are usually not clear in early stages of the project.

  Analysing the effects of changes organisations

What were the external and internal forces that drove that change? How did organisation leaders help facilitate change within the organisation?

  Design and develop a small console application

ITECH7201 Software Engineering: Analysis and Design - Federation university - Calculate the traveling cost. Once a calculation is processed, the program

  Create an eer mode using traditional eer notation

Create an EER model for the following situation using traditional EER notation, the Visio notation or the supertypes notation. An international school of technology has hired you to create a database management system

  Determine the output of the code sequenc

Determine the output of this code sequence? The user successively enters 3, 5, and -1.

  Identify set of scenarios to test system level functionality

Identify a set of scenarios to test the system level functionality. Identify the required time and resources for each scenario test

  Understanding a large software system

Understanding a large software system - Developing schema for small parts of a software system - The company has a website and apps for the mobiles

  Why does deep nesting of if-statements frequently lead

1. Why does deep nesting of if-statements frequently lead to code that can be difficult to read?

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d